Roo v Reds on the box

- BY TONY BANKS

WAYNE ROONEY’S reunion with Manchester United in the FA Cup fifth round will be televised live on Thursday, March 5.

Derby star Rooney (above) last played against United for Everton on New Year’s Day 2018 – but he is set to go up against Ole Gunnar Solskjaer’s Reds in the last-16 encounter at Pride Park on BT Sport.

The week will kick off with BT screening Arsenal’s trip to League One club Portsmouth – FA Cup winners in 2008 – on Monday, March 2.

Then BBC One will show Chelsea’s meeting with Liverpool at Stamford Bridge on Tuesday, March 3 – followed by the match between Sheffield Wednesday and FA Cup holders Manchester City on Wednesday, March 4.

MATEO KOVACIC has praised Frank Lampard’s leadership at Chelsea, while slamming Maurizio Sarri’s training methods as boring.

The Croatian midfielder joined the Blues on a permanent basis in the summer after a season on loan under ex-boss Sarri.

He said: “Lampard is exceptiona­l. Training is challengin­g and different from last season. That is the difference between him and Sarri, who made training monotonous.”
